    The EZPass that you obtain in Massachusetts works anywhere from Maine to Maryland/Virginia area. Anything south of that it wont work. I know because I have done it a few times. I prefer to leave in the middle of the night when we drive to Virginia's Amtrak Auto Train. We leave Mass at 2 am and breeze right over the George Washington Bridge around 5:15 a.m and get to Lorton, VA by 9:30-10:00 without hitting any traffic at all. I typically do Mass Pike to I-84, to 95....I think...LOL! Best of luck to you on your road trip! Be safe and have a fabulous vacation!

    We're back!! We did not have time to get the EZ Pass but had no trouble at all at the tolls EXCEPT the one in Delaware where we got stuck in traffic for over an hour leaving the toll and taking some detour because I-95 was closed. Oh, and somehow we ended up on the GW Bridge through NY after a rest stop on the way home and missed the upper level ramp (???) so will be charged the toll through the mail. Should I expect a fine as well? There was no attendant and it said to keep moving so we did!

    It took us exactly 24 hours door to door on the way down and just under 25 hours on the way back (yesterday and today). I-95 was so busy on the way back and it rained from Georgia to Massachusetts! I really don't want to drive it straight through again but will do it if it's the only way we can go.

    Thanks for all of the tips!! We did take the Tappan Zee on the way down, too
